Abstract
The pressure-volume-temperature (PVT) behavior of difluoromethane (R32 ) has been measured using a vibrating tube densimeter apparatus and a Burnett/isochoric apparatus. Liquid PVT data from the vibrating tube d ensimeter ranged in temperature from 242 to 348 K with a pressure rang e of 2000-6500 kPa. Data from the Burnett apparatus consisted of 11 is ochores for the gas and supercritical fluid, along with vapor pressure measurements. The temperature ranged from 268 to 373 K. The gas-phase data are correlated with a virial equation of state. The compressed l iquid data are fit with an abbreviated form of the modified Benedict-W ebb-Rubin (mBWR) equation. A table of thermodynamic properties is pres ented for the saturated liquid and vapor states.
